Maret is ranked highly in their home state and on Thursday they took on another highly ranked team in the form of Potomac School. The Maret Frogs took a 54-50 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Potomac School Panthers. The loss continues a trend for the Frogs in their matchups with the Panthers: they've now lost three in a row.
Maret lost despite a true team effort on offense, the best among them being Kennedy Austin, who dropped a double-double on 11 points and 11 rebounds. Austin has been hot, having posted nine or more boards the last eight times she's played. Another player making a difference was Amara Flowers, who posted 11 points.

Even though they lost, Maret sm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 16 offensive rebounds.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now pulled down at least ten offensive boards in 15 consecutive matches.
Potomac School's win was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Zora Burrell, who almost dropped a double-double on nine points and ten rebounds. Catherine Letendre was another key player, putting up eight points along with 11 boards and six assists.
Maret's defeat dropped their record down to 10-5. As for Potomac School, the victory (which was their sixth in a row) raised their record to 10-6.
Maret did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 49-47 win against Mt. Zion Prep Academy Blue on the 18th. Potomac School has also already played their next contest, a 69-61 loss against Bullis on the 21st.
